About Us Newsroom Careers At Adobe Privacy Security Corporate Responsibility Customer Showcase Investor Relations Events Contact Us cannot print from adobe reader xi Home Support Support Knowledgebase Error "The document could not be printed" when you print from Acrobat or Reader (6.0 and 7.0 on Windows) Issue When you print from Adobe Acrobat or Adobe Reader 6.0 or 7.0 on Windows, the application returns the error message, "The document could not be printed." Solutions Do one or more of the following solutions: Solution 1: If you are printing to a Brother printer, update your printer. Find the update and installation instructions on the Brother support site at http://global.solutions.brother.com/Library/en_us/faq/faq000739_000/index.html . Solution 2: Print as image. 1. Open the PDF file in Acrobat. 2. Choose File > Print. 3. Click Advanced at the bottom of the Print dialog box. 4. In the resulting Advanced Print Setup dialog box, select Print As Image and click OK. Solution 3: Delete the Acrobat preferences folder. 1. Close Acrobat. 2. Choose Start > Run and type %APPDATA%\Adobe\Acrobat\ in the Open text box. Click OK. 3. Right-click either the 6.0 or 7.0 folder and choose Delete. 4. Start Acrobat and print. Note: Acrobat preference files contain application settings such as toolbar arrangements.
